Today's "You've Been Duped" features artist Kelly Rowland's checkerboard accent manicure. This manicure was actually a reader request so Missy, enjoy. :) This design is really fairly easy to dupe. All it takes is a white nail polish, a black nail polish, a fine point sharpie (which I had to substitute because I couldn't find mine), and if you prefer, black striper paint to fill in.

First, to start off this mani I applied my basecoat of choice to my clean nails and allowed them to dry. I then proceeded to paint the nail I wanted to be the accent nail white while painting all the others black.
After painting all the nails their appropriate color I began to draw my black checkered boxes (with my fine point pen) in the places in which I wanted them to go.
After I had completely drawn out all of my boxes I then filled them in with my striper paint. This was to cover up the places in which the ink from the pen did not fill completely. You can actually use a bigger sharpie to this. Generally when using a sharpie in the first place this is not an issue, but because I couldn't find my sharpie I had to improvise.
After I had gotten the design completely filled in how it should be... I applied a glossy topcoat to finish things off, snapped a picture, and VOILA!
